81% of VC firms don’t have a single black investor — BLCK VC plans on changing that

Venture capital has a diversity problem . BLCK VC , a new organization founded by Storm Ventures associate Frederik Groce and NEA associate Sydney Sykes to connect, engage and advance black venture capitalists, is ready for a new era in the industry. Their mission: Turn 200 black investors into 400 black investors by 2024. “We think of ourselves as an organization formed by black VCs for blacks VCs to increase the representation of black investors,” Sykes told TechCrunch. “You can look around and say well ‘I know five black VCs,’ but you can also say this firm does not have a single black VC, they may not even have a single underrepresented minority … We want to make firms reckon with the fact that there is a racial diversity problem; there is a lack of black VCs and every firm should really care about it.” BLCK VC has been at work since the beginning of 2018, building and expanding a network of black investors in the San Francisco area, Los Angeles and New York. Chidinma Ekile popularly known as  (Chidinma) is a Nigerian singer and songwriter, born on 2rd May 1991 in Ketu, Lagos. She hails from Imo State in the Eastern part of Nigeria. Chidinma, the sixth of seven children, worked as a business promoter in Lagos prior to auditioning for the third season of  Project Fame West Africa . Chidinma started singing at the age of 6, and grew up with a disciplinarian father. When she was 10 years old, she joined her church's choir. She received her primary and secondary Education in Ketu before relocating to Ikorodu with her family. She rose to stardom after winning the third season of the aforementioned reality TV show. Prior to auditioning for the third edition of  Project Fame West Africa , she dreamt of being part of the reality TV show that was instituted in 2008.
